The replays and sectional times have been reviewed from Saturday’s Scone and Doomben meetings. Our analyst has found a lightly raced Hawkes 4yo that looks set to progress nicely through the grades.
Spione
The lightly raced Hawkes 4yo looks like one we can follow through the grades with the right gate and conditions after he took his career record to 5: 3-1-0. He was forced to settle last from the wide gate but Schiller was able to turn it into a positive getting him down the outside to score a 1.2L win. The overall time wasn’t flash as it was 0.36 seconds slower than the mares in the following race. The Heavy conditions can be cause to looks past that. He looks likely to progress out to a mile but would be better suited with drawing decent barrier with his lack of early speed. He will continue to improve with more racing.Â

Antino
The G1 Doomben Cup winner looks read to step up against the best WFA horses after a dominant 3.9L win on Saturday. He will now be aimed at the Cox Plate in the spring in what shapes as a mouth watering clash with Via Sistina. I don’t know whether he is good enough to beat her but there is still plenty of water to go under the bridge between now and then and it will be great viewing regardless.Â
